### Core Architecture Guidelines
- #### 1. Routing (Expo Router)
- Always use **Expo Router** for navigation. It brings file-based routing (similar to Next.js App Router) to React Native.
- - Use `app/(tabs)` for tab-based navigation.
- - Use `_layout.tsx` to define shared headers or wrapping providers.
- - Use dynamic routes (e.g., `app/user/[id].tsx`) for deep linking. Deep linking works out of the box with Expo Router.
+ #### 1. React Native New Architecture (Default in Expo SDK 52+)
+ - The **New Architecture** (Fabric + TurboModules + C++ core) is enabled by default. Avoid legacy bridge-dependent packages.
+ - Use concurrent React features (`useTransition`, `useDeferredValue`) safely within native views.
- #### 2. Build & Deployment (EAS)
- Do not build locally using XCode/Android Studio unless absolutely necessary. Use **Expo Application Services (EAS)**:
- - **EAS Build**: Compiles your app in the cloud for both iOS and Android.
- - **EAS Update**: Enables Over-The-Air (OTA) updates to fix bugs instantly without going through App Store review processes (for JS/asset changes only).
- - **EAS Submit**: Automates submission to the App Store and Google Play.
+ #### 2. File-Based Routing (Expo Router v4)
+ - Use `app/(tabs)` for tab navigation and `app/(auth)` for auth flows.
+ - Use `_layout.tsx` to define shared headers, stacks, and context providers.
+ - Handle universal deep linking natively using dynamic route parameters (`app/user/[id].tsx`).
- #### 3. State Management & Data Fetching
- Mobile network connectivity is notoriously flaky.
- - Use **TanStack Query (React Query)** or **WatermelonDB** for data fetching and offline caching.
- - Ensure the app provides an "Offline First" experience (or at least graceful degradation when the network drops).
+ #### 3. Styling & Modern UI Systems
+ - **NativeWind (v4)**: Use Tailwind CSS utility tokens directly in React Native components.
+ - **Safe Area & Keyboard**: Wrap screens in `SafeAreaView` and use `KeyboardAvoidingView` or `react-native-keyboard-controller` to handle software keyboards smoothly.
- #### 4. Styling and UI
- - Use **NativeWind** (Tailwind CSS for React Native) to share design tokens between your web platform and mobile app.
- - Respect Safe Area Boundaries (`SafeAreaView`) to avoid notches, dynamic islands, and home indicators.
- - Use `KeyboardAvoidingView` to ensure input fields are not hidden by the on-screen keyboard.
+ #### 4. Build, Distribution & OTA Updates (EAS)
+ - **EAS Build**: Cross-compile native builds in the cloud.
+ - **EAS Update**: Ship instant JS/asset patches Over-The-Air without waiting for App Store / Play Store reviews.
+ - **EAS Submit**: Automate store submission pipelines.
